
python如何复制网页数据库数据库
用户关注问题
如何使用Python连接并读取网页数据库的数据?
我想用Python从网页数据库中提取数据,应该如何建立连接并读取数据?
使用Python连接网页数据库的基本步骤
在Python中,可以借助requests库发送HTTP请求从网页获取数据,若网页数据库通过API提供数据,则可使用API接口进行数据访问。若是直接访问数据库,需要使用相应数据库的Python驱动(如pymysql连接MySQL,psycopg2连接PostgreSQL),然后通过标准SQL查询语句获取数据。具体步骤包括安装相应库、配置连接参数(如主机地址、用户名、密码等),接着执行查询操作并处理返回结果。
Python如何实现网页数据库内容的复制和备份?
有没有简单的方法用Python将网页数据库的数据复制到本地或其他数据库中?
利用Python实现网页数据库数据复制
实现复制网页数据库的数据,可以先使用Python脚本连接目标数据库,提取所需数据,然后将数据插入到本地数据库或另一个数据库。可以用pandas库配合数据库连接库完成数据读取和写入操作。调用read_sql_query读取数据转成DataFrame,再利用to_sql保存到目标数据库。此流程支持数据同步和备份,方便管理和维护数据安全。
需要注意哪些安全问题在用Python复制网页数据库时?
在用Python复制网页数据库的数据过程中,有什么安全方面的建议和措施吗?
保障网页数据库数据复制的安全性
操作网页数据库时,务必保护好数据库账号和密码,避免硬编码在代码中,可以使用环境变量或配置文件存储敏感信息。确保数据库连接使用加密通道(如SSL/TLS),防止数据被截取。限制数据库用户权限,使用最小权限原则。对数据传输过程进行加密,并做好数据备份。同时避免SQL注入攻击,执行查询前验证或使用预处理语句。